- -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- Gentoo Linux Security Advisory GLSA 201701-56 -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- https://security.gentoo.org/ -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- Severity: Normal Title: zlib: Multiple vulnerabilities Date: January 23, 2017 Bugs: #601828 ID: 201701-56 -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- Synopsis ======== Multiple vulnerabilities have been found in zlib, the worst of which could allow attackers to cause a Denial of Service condition. Background ========== zlib is a widely used free and patent unencumbered data compression library. Affected packages ================= ------------------------------------------------------------------- Package / Vulnerable / Unaffected ------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 sys-libs/zlib < 1.2.9 >= 1.2.9 Description =========== Multiple vulnerabilities have been discovered in zlib. Please review the CVE identifiers referenced below for details. Impact ====== An attacker could cause a Denial of Service condition. Workaround ========== There is no known workaround at this time. Resolution ========== All zlib users should upgrade to the latest version: # emerge --sync # emerge --ask --oneshot --verbose ">=sys-libs/zlib-1.2.9" References ========== [ 1 ] CVE-2016-9840 http://nvd.nist.gov/nvd.cfm?cvename=CVE-2016-9840 [ 2 ] CVE-2016-9841 http://nvd.nist.gov/nvd.cfm?cvename=CVE-2016-9841 [ 3 ] CVE-2016-9842 http://nvd.nist.gov/nvd.cfm?cvename=CVE-2016-9842 [ 4 ] CVE-2016-9843 http://nvd.nist.gov/nvd.cfm?cvename=CVE-2016-9843 Availability ============ This GLSA and any updates to it are available for viewing at the Gentoo Security Website: https://security.gentoo.org/glsa/201701-56 Concerns? ========= Security is a primary focus of Gentoo Linux and ensuring the confidentiality and security of our users' machines is of utmost importance to us.
